Another “Personal Color” seen in The Confederate States Army during The American Civil War (1861-65), Major-General John McCown (Texas), was of Scottish descent. When he raised several Armies for The Confederate Army of The West, he designed and incorporated a Flag (1862), based of The Scottish St. Andrews Cross. All Blue in Field construction, the Cross of White. McCown's personal Flag had Red Borders placed on all 4 corners (while the rest did not).
